DiFederico v. Marriott International, Incorporated, 12-1635
In plaintiff's wrongful death suit alleging defendant was liable for its failure to adequately secure its franchise hotel from a terrorist attack, judgment dismissing the matter on the basis of forum non conveniens, and finding that Pakistan was an available, adequate, and far more convenient forum to hear the case, is reversed and remanded, where a proper forum non conveniens inquiry in this case, applying the heightened deference owing to a citizen plaintiff seeking suit in her home forum, does not establish "such oppressiveness and vexation to defendant as to be out of all proportion to the plaintiffs' convenience, which may be shown to be slight or nonexistent."
